Old Wailuku Inn at Ulupono
Location: Wailuku, Maui, Hawaii
Accommodation Type: Boutique Bed & Breakfast
Overview
The Old Wailuku Inn at Ulupono is a charming, historic bed-and-breakfast nestled in the heart of Wailuku, Maui. Known for its blend of Hawaiian hospitality, historical ambiance, and modern comfort, the inn offers a tranquil retreat for visitors seeking an authentic island experience. Its location provides easy access to Maui’s cultural attractions, outdoor adventures, and culinary delights.
Key Features
1. Historical Charm
- The inn is housed in a beautifully restored 1924 plantation-style home, originally built by the Reyher family.
- The property is listed on the Hawaiʻi Register of Historic Places, making it a significant cultural landmark.
2. Hawaiian Themed Rooms
- Each of the seven guest rooms and two suites is uniquely decorated with Hawaiian themes, including local motifs, traditional quilts, and period furnishings.
- Room names and designs draw inspiration from Hawaiian flowers, such as the Plumeria, Pikake, and Bird of Paradise.

Nearby Attractions
1. Cultural and Historical Sites
- Bailey House Museum: A short walk from the inn, this museum offers insights into Maui's history and culture.
- Iao Valley State Park: Known for the iconic Iao Needle, the park is a quick drive away and offers hiking and scenic views.
